The folks from the ‘Environmental Risks and Breast Cancer’ project at Vassar College shared this recipe for the use of borax as a carpet stain remover. Make a paste using ¼ cup salt, ¼ cup borax, and ¼ cup vinegar. Rub the paste onto the stain and let sit for a few hours. Vacuum.Who doesn’t love a scoop of delicious, creamy ice cream? The salt in this natural homemade carpet cleaner recipe is used to bind up stains. If you have a REALLY tough stain, like red wine or cranberry juice, you can pour some salt on top of the stain first to absorb the liquid. Allow it to dry for 10-15 minutes (or until the salt has absorbed all the liquid) and vacuum.Fill the shaker about halfway full of pure baking soda. Dec 18, 2023 · How to Make a Homemade Carpet-Cleaning Solution . Heat Water . Heat enough distilled water on the stovetop or in the microwave to nearly fill the water reservoir of your carpet cleaner (around one gallon). The water should be very hot but not boiling. Carpet Shampoo. To make a carpet shampoo used by many Bissell owners, mix the following: a half cup of laundry detergent (no bleach), a half cup of liquid laundry softener, one cup of ammonia and one gallon of water. Store the mixture in a large jug. This will be enough for several cleanings.

Ammonia Stain Remover for Natural Fiber Carpets. Ammonia is a great cleaner for natural fiber carpets with a grease stain, but you'll probably want to steer clear of this cleaner with a synthetic carpet. Be sure to test this cleaner before giving it a go.
